Four homologous series of 4-[2-[4-alkoxy-2,3,5,6-tetrafluorophenyl)ethynyl] phenyl trans-4-alkylcyclohexyl-1-carboxylates have been prepared. Their liquid crystalline behaviour was investigated by optical polarizing microscopy and DSC. Series A, B and C exhibit the nematic phase. The phase transition behaviour of series D is anomalous. The compounds of series D with a short alkoxy chain exhibit enantiotropic smectic A and nematic phases, while those with a long alkoxy chain exhibit only the nematic phase.  相似文献

1-(4-[N-tert-Butylaminoxyl]-2,3,5,6-tetrafluorophenyl)pyrrole (BNPPF4) was synthesized and characterized by X-ray crystallography, electron spin resonance (ESR), and magnetism. It is unusually stable by comparison to related systems. Its crystallography shows strong twisting of the nitroxide group, and dyad π-stacking that is probably assisted by fluoroarene/pyrrole interactions. There are crystallographic nitroxide chains of >5.5 Å distance between nitroxides, and chains of nitroxide to tert-butyl contacts. BNPPF4 magnetic behavior is consistent with a spin-pairing model having 2J/k = (−)8.7 ± 0.2 K, but not with a simple 1D AFM chain model.  相似文献

4-n-Alkoxyphenyl4-[(4-n-alkoxy-2,3,5,6-tetrafluorophenyl)ethynyl]benzoates (compound A) are synthesised by a convenient method. These compounds exhibit only enantiotropic nematic phases and have very high clearing points. These compounds (As) can be transformed into corresponding ethane derivatives, via hydrogenation using a palladium catalyst (Pd/C), which exhibit monotropic nematic phases. The effect of the ethylene bridge (–CH2CH2–) on the mesomorphic behaviour is discussed.  相似文献

Eight homologous series of fluorinated phenyl 4-[(4-n-alkoxyphenyl)ethynyl]benzoates have been synthesized. Textural observations by polarizing microscopy and DSC measurements of the phase transitions show that most of these compounds are thermotropic liquid crystals with nematic and smectic A phases; furthermore, several show monotropic high order smectic phases. The results showed that the SmA phase is enhanced with increasing degree of fluorosubstitution on the para- and meta-positions of the terminal phenyl groups. The mesomorphic properties of these compounds are also affected by the direction of ester bonds. The effect of triple bonds is also discussed.  相似文献
